Digital signature

What is it about? An electronic digital signature is a kind of label on the driver or application, which is a guarantee that no changes have been made to it. It can be compared to a wax seal on a letter. If at least someone tried to hack and change the program (letter), this label disappears (gets corrupted) and upon subsequent installation you will be notified that the signature is missing. Drivers without a digital signature on Windows are installed (or not) depending on the selected mode of operation of one particular service. Today we’ll talk about how to disable it.

First, make sure that you really understand the need to disable validation. The main problem is that with this action you greatly reduce the security of your system. Experienced users are talking about this.

For example, you install drivers on a video card. Most well-known manufacturers use digital signatures to confirm the authenticity of the supplied software. If your computer starts to “swear” about the lack of a signature, this means that some programmer has made changes to this driver package. In this case, it may be a virus or a spy embedded in the shell of the program. and you better abort the installation. Some users, after disabling the scan, found unpleasant surprises.

On the other hand, if you install any program from a little-known or new publisher, then with a high degree of probability there will be no digital signature on it simply because they did not install it initially. That is why many useful applications gain the fame of “virus-infected” users, which is what they report on in reviews. These programs are easily subject to change by attackers. In such cases, the source from which you download them is much more important.

Easy way

The easiest way is to quickly disable the digital signature verification of drivers using a computer restart. However, there are several nuances that you should know about in advance.

  1. On Windows 7, just restarting the computer is enough. Then press F8 to select specific options.
  2. In the G8 and G8, everything is different. You will have to go through a series of several reboots. First you need the item "Update ...", which can be found in the right drop-down menu if you go to the "Options". You will need to select "Special Download Options". After that, the system will restart. In the window that appears, find "Diagnostics" and then "Parameters". In the "Reboot" you can find a line indicating the boot option you need.

It is worth noting that this method is very unreliable. You turn off the digital signature check only for the duration of your session. The next time you boot your computer, you will have to select "Special Option" again. So this item is an exclusively temporary way to solve this problem with Windows7. "Politics"

If you have administrator rights on the computer, then you can use one of several methods, which we will describe below. The first of these involves using the Group Policy Editor. It only sounds scary, in fact, anyone who knows just a little bit of Windows7 can use this method. You can disable the need for digitally signing drivers and verifying them by running a special built-in utility.

First, run it. To do this, either open the Start menu, or click on the combination of Win + R buttons. A search bar should appear in front of you. Enter the name of the service gpedit.msc into it - and the program start window will open in front of you.

Now we need to find among the many folders we need. First of all, go to the "User Configuration", and from there to the "Administrative Templates". Then we select "System" and "Driver Installation". As a result, we pay attention to the right half of the screen. Select "Digital Signatures ...".

  1. In the control menu that opens, you can choose which option suits you best. On the one hand, you can simply disable this service, and then at the next boot of the computer it will not work.
  2. On the other hand, you can leave this utility enabled, but tell it to skip all unsigned drivers. You decide.

In general, both methods work well for Windows7. You can also disable the need for digitally signing drivers in a slightly different way. Especially considering that the gpedit.msc service may not be available on all builds of operating systems.

Command

Another way out of this situation will give us the command line. Having registered the necessary information in it, you can make changes. The main advantage of this method is that it is always available to the user on any machine. So just follow the instructions.

  1. Open the command line.
  2. We register the main command bcdedit.exe. "Enter" do not click.
  3. Now you need to register the parameters. The following expression is best suited - nointegritychecks ON. It means that you turn off. Yes, it sounds strange, but that was the logic of the creators of the operating system. To enable signature verification, enter the same command, only with the OFF parameter.
